Nelly Korda seals sixth victory in seven LPGA Tour events at Mizuho Americas Open

Nelly Korda held off Hannah Green at the Mizuho Americas Open to claim her sixth win in her last seven starts on the LPGA Tour.

The world number one, who had won on five consecutive victories before last week's Cognizant Founders Cup, became the first player since Inbee Park in 2013 to win six times in a season.

"I can’t even really gather myself right now with that," Korda said. "Wasn’t my best stuff out there today but fought really hard on the back nine."

Korda started the day at Liberty National with a two-shot lead, but Green drew level after just two holes and the Australian briefly held the lead after seven holes.

The pair matched birdies over the start of the back nine and reached the final hole all square, Green failing the get up and down from a greenside bunker to take their battle into a playoff.

Irish pair Leona Maguire and Stephanie Meadow both missed the cut on Friday.
